WDI_TX_METADATA 구조체(dot11wdi.h)
중요하다
이 항목은 Windows 10에서 릴리스된 WDI 드라이버 모델 일부입니다. WDI 드라이버 모델은 유지 관리 모드이며 높은 우선 순위 수정만 받습니다. WiFiCx Windows 11에서 릴리스된 Wi-Fi 드라이버 모델입니다. WiFiCx를 사용하여 최신 기능을 활용하는 것이 좋습니다.
WDI_TX_METADATA 구조체는 TX 메타데이터를 정의합니다.
통사론
typedef struct _WDI_TX_METADATA {
WDI_PORT_ID PortID;
WDI_PEER_ID PeerID;
WDI_EXTENDED_TID ExTID;
BOOLEAN IsUnicast;
BOOLEAN bAllowLegacyRates;
UINT16 Ethertype;
BOOLEAN bTxCompleteRequired;
UINT8 PnLength;
UINT16 TxCost;
WDI_EXEMPTION_ACTION_TYPE ExemptionAction;
WDI_TXRX_MPDU_PN MpduPn;
UINT64 ReplayIHVReserved0;
UINT64 ReplayIHVReserved1;
UINT16 SeqCtl;
UINT16 wPad;
} WDI_TX_METADATA, *PWDI_TX_METADATA;
회원
PortID
프레임의 포트 ID입니다.
PeerID
프레임의 피어 ID입니다(TargetPriorityQueueing false인 경우에만).
ExTID
프레임의 확장 TID(TargetPriorityQueueing false인 경우에만).
IsUnicast
프레임이 유니캐스트 받는 사람 주소의 프레임인지를 지정합니다.
bAllowLegacyRates
프레임 전송에 레거시 속도를 사용해야 하는지를 지정합니다.
Ethertype
프레임의 Ethertype을 지정합니다.
bTxCompleteRequired
이 프레임에 NdisWdiTxSendCompleteIndication 필요한지 지정합니다.
PnLength
프레임의 PnLength를 지정합니다. 이는 Requeued/Replayed TX 프레임에만 적용됩니다. 그렇지 않으면 0으로 설정합니다.
TxCost
프레임을 큐에서 제거하는 데 필요한 크레딧 수를 지정합니다.
ExemptionAction
이 프레임의 WDI_EXEMPTION_ACTION_TYPE 값을 지정합니다.
MpduPn
프레임의 MpduPn을 지정합니다. 이는 Requeued/Replayed TX 프레임에만 적용됩니다. 그렇지 않으면 0으로 설정합니다.
ReplayIHVReserved0
Requeued/Replayed TX 프레임용 IHV 미니포트에서 사용하도록 예약되었습니다. 이는 Requeued/Replayed TX 프레임에만 적용됩니다. 그렇지 않으면 0으로 설정합니다.
ReplayIHVReserved1
Requeued/Replayed TX 프레임용 IHV 미니포트에서 사용하도록 예약되었습니다. 이는 Requeued/Replayed TX 프레임에만 적용됩니다. 그렇지 않으면 0으로 설정합니다.
SeqCtl
필요한 경우 SeqCtl을 지정합니다. 이는 Requeued/Replayed TX 프레임에만 적용됩니다. 그렇지 않으면 0으로 설정합니다.
wPad
예약.
요구 사항
요구 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ows 10 |
지원되는 최소 서버 | Windows Server 2016 |
헤더 | dot11wdi.h |